Amy Goodman is a Sculptor and Portrait artist renowned for her Equestrian work, who is back in the UK after a spell living and working in SW France. Aside from her dynamic, life-size welded steel sculptures which are one of her trademarks, she adores creating wild-life sculptures in bronze, as well as making Portrait Busts of Sporting Legends such as Racing Driver Graham Hill, and more recently depicting ‘Manchester United’ players in welded-steel.
Sculpture is not her only passion. Her drawings and paintings really capture the character and movement of her subject matter. Her black and white Equestrian works are very much in demand both in the UK and Europe, reaching as far as Kuwait and the U.A.E. She has also received commissions from Florida in the USA. |
